An Online Dating Scam is a form of fraud where a criminal creates a fake digital persona to gain your trust and affection, only to eventually manipulate you into sending money or sharing sensitive information. A UPI or Unified Payments Interface scam is a type of digital fraud where scammers trick you into transferring money or revealing sensitive banking details through the UPI system. A PC Repair Scam is a form of fraud where criminals trick you into believing your computer has a serious problem like a virus, a system failure, or a security breach to steal your money or personal data. A QR code scam, often called "quishing" (a portmanteau of "QR" and "phishing"), is a type of fraud where scammers use deceptive QR codes to steal your money, personal information, or login credentials. A Nude Video Call Scam (also known as a "Webcam Blackmail" or a variation of "Sextortion") is a specific type of entrapment where a scammer tricks a victim into a compromising video call, records it without their knowledge, and then uses the footage for extortion. A sextortion scam is a form of digital blackmail where a criminal threatens to release private, sensitive, or sexual images or videos of you unless you pay them (usually in cryptocurrency) or provide more explicit content. SQL Injection (SQLi) is a critical security vulnerability that occurs when an attacker "injects" malicious SQL code into a web application's input fields (like a login box or search bar). Cross-Site Scripting (XSS) is a type of security vulnerability typically found in web applications. It allows an attacker to inject malicious scripts (usually JavaScript) into web pages viewed by other users.
